About this role

Overview

Kimley-Horn is looking for a Design Technician to join our Bridge Design team in Atlanta, Georgia (GA)! This is an on-site position.

Responsibilities

  • The person in this position will use basic computer drafting software to generate site plans and construction drawings for Kimley-Horn projects
  • Designing and producing sets of plans; implementing and managing AutoCAD drafting and plan preparation standards
  • Assists in maintaining drawing database
  • Performs routine analysis to check accuracy of data
  • Develop familiarity with Kimley-Horn’s practices, procedures, and standards

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ent (associates degree preferred)
  • 0 to 3 years of relevant experience
  • Proficiency in Autodesk or Bentley products preferred
  • Detail oriented, professional attitude, good communication, team player, self-starter
  • Strong work ethic, interpersonal communication/writing skills and desire to learn
  • Ability to work independently and with a team#LI-AT1
